JS includes方法与indexOf方法的区别

includes方法可以检测出数组中是否包含 NaN元素,而indexOf并不能识别出NaN。

const tmp = [1, 9, false, NaN];

tmp.includes(NaN); // true
tmp.indexOf(NaN); // -1

 

posted @ 2022-02-26 12:02  樊顺  阅读(142)  评论(0编辑  收藏  举报